Output 87b860b15caf90b66f0783d4d0ea14425a161c6f1d24df0b90ea7b82a6a16b07:0

value
380347225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 478272481b7890620cea912bec112f23986093ad OP_EQUAL
address
38D8AjqVEUYif8x2b2dPER825Zh2mymHQ7
transaction
87b860b15caf90b66f0783d4d0ea14425a161c6f1d24df0b90ea7b82a6a16b07
spent
true